OK, it may just be me being anal here, but "Cross-Platform" is not the same as "Multi-Platform".
Cross-Platform is a game you can play 'across' multiple platforms. For example a game of Playstation Allstars can be played on the PS3, and then can be switched across to the PSVita.
Eve Online/Dust 514 are cross-platform games since they can be played simultaneously on the PC as well as the PS3.
Multiplatform games however, are not cross-platform. A game comes out on multiple platforms, such as the PS3, 360 and PC. But because there is no cross-play between games on different platforms, they cannot be said to be "cross-platform".
